Two moments of pure class saw Liverpool ease past Bologna in the UEFA Champions League on Wednesday. The Reds weren’t always at their fluent best against the Italian side, but picked them off with a goal in either half. The first came via a debut Champions League goal – and a first strike of the season – for Alexis Mac Allister. Mac Allister has been excellent for Liverpool so far this campaign, following on from what was a really impressive debut year at Anfield.
